17
The EDGeS project receives Community research funding 1 EDGeS Bridge technology to interconnect EGEE and BOINC grids Peter Kacsuk [email protected] MTA SZTAKI

The EDGeS project receives Community research funding 1 EDGeS Bridge technology to interconnect EGEE and BOINC grids Peter Kacsuk [email protected] MTA

Embed Size (px)

Citation preview

The EDGeS project receives Community research funding

1

EDGeS Bridge technology to interconnect EGEE and BOINC

grids Peter Kacsuk

[email protected] SZTAKI

2

The problem we The problem we addressaddress

Desktop grids (DGs)(volunteer DGs – home computers,

organizational DGs – institutional desktops)

• Inexpensive,

• very large number of CPUs (~100K – 1M)

• Bag of task appls

Cluster based service grids (SGs)(EGEE, OSG, etc.)

• Moderately expensive,

• moderate number of sites and CPUs

• any appls

Supercomputer based SGs

(DEISA, TeraGrid)

• Very expensive,

• small number of sites and large number of CPUs

• MPI applsOGF GIN

EDGeS

3

What is EDGeS?What is EDGeS?

EDGeS: Enabling Desktop Grids for e-ScienceEDGeS: Enabling Desktop Grids for e-Science1.1. EDGeS is a 2-year FP7 project started on EDGeS is a 2-year FP7 project started on

the 1the 1stst of January 2008 of January 2008• Research on integrating (bridging) SGs and DGs• Creates infrastructure• Provides services

2.2. EDGeS is an infrastructureEDGeS is an infrastructure• EDGeS VO interconnected with various DGs• Application repository

3.3. EDGeS is a service forEDGeS is a service for• Application porting and validation

4

Project partnersProject partnersPartic. No. Participant name Participant short

nameCountry

1 Computer and Automation Research Institute of the Hungarian Academy of Sciences

MTA SZTAKI Hungary

2 Centro de Investigaciones Energéticas Medio Ambientales y Tecnológicas

CIEMAT Spain

3 Foundation for the Development of Science and Technology in Extremadura

Fundecyt Spain

4 The French National Institute for Research in Computer Science and Control

INRIA France

5 University of Westminster UoW UK

6 Cardiff University CU UK

7 Faculty of Sciences and Technology of the University of Coimbra

FCTUC Portugal

8 Stichting AlmereGrid AlmereGrid The Netherlands

9 Centre National de la Recherche Scientifique - Institut National de Physique Nucleaire et de Physique des Hautes Energies

IN2P3 France

5 v2.0

SG interoperation/interoperability: Task of OGF GIN

EDGeS

gLite(EGEE)

ARC(NorduGrid)

Boinc(Berkeley)

XtremWeb(INRIA/IN2P3)

Xgrid(Apple)

Unicore(DEISA)

VDT(OSG)

Current

Future

Integration of SG and Integration of SG and DG systemsDG systems

Solving the DG-SG Solving the DG-SG • interoperation (EDGeS)interoperation (EDGeS)• interoperability (EDGeS and PGI)interoperability (EDGeS and PGI)

Generic Grid-Grid (3G) Bridge to Generic Grid-Grid (3G) Bridge to integrate SGs and DGsintegrate SGs and DGs

Job

Han

dle

r In

terf

ace

Job sourceBOINC client

Job sourceEGEE GRAM

Job sourcegUSE submitter

Job source PGI client

Job Database

Queue Manager

Gri

dH

and

ler

Inte

rfac

e

DC

-AP

IP

lug

in

Xtr

emW

eb

Plu

gin

EG

EE

Plu

gin

BOINC

EGEE

XtremWeb

BOINC

EGEE

gUSE/WS-

PGRADE portal

3G Bridge

7

Production DGProduction DG--EGEE EGEE InfrastructureInfrastructure

voms

lb wmsbdii

gLite based service grid VO

XtremWeb-EGEEbridge

XtremWeb-based DGs

IN2P3 local DG

(200)

IN2P3 public DG

(300)

AR

UI/bridgeCore

serviceResource

SZTAKI 16 cpus CIEMAT 20 cpus

ce ce

CNRS 1554 cpus

ce ce

BOINC-EGEEbridge

BOINC-based DGs

UoW (1.700), Corr.

Systems (10) local DGs

SZDG (72.000) Almere

(1.000) IberCivis (14.000)public DGs

8

Oct. Nov. Dec. Jan. Feb.

EDGeS VO activity according to EGEE Accounting Portal

CPU > 1 Day/Week

CPU > 1 Month/Week

CPU > 1 Year/Week

9

GlobalDEG

LocalDEG

LocalDEG

LocalDEG LocalDEG

University DG

Volunteer DG

Service Grid

EGEE

EGEE User access to EGEE User access to various gridsvarious grids

EDGeS

Appl. Repository

10

GlobalDEG

LocalDEG

LocalDEG

LocalDEG LocalDEG

University DG

Volunteer DG

Service Grid

EGEE

User access to various User access to various gridsgrids

WS-PGRADE

EDGeS

Appl. Repository

gUSE

Accessing EDGeS by Accessing EDGeS by WS-PGRADE portalWS-PGRADE portal

EDGeS VO

UI machine

WMSMachine

Other EGEEservices

EDGeS CE1 machine

LCG-CE

WN

WN

WNWN

WN

WN

BOINC server

DBQM

DC

-AP

I p

lug

in

QM WS client

QM

EG

EE

plu

gin

JW C

lien

tUI machine

WS

In

terf

ace

WS-PGRADE

gU

SE

D

G

sub

mi

tter

12

Applications ported by EDGeS

ApplicationApplication OrganisationOrganisation Runs on Runs on Desktop Desktop GridGrid

Runs on Runs on EGEE EGEE (EDGes VO)(EDGes VO)

Video Stream Analysis in a Grid Environment (VISAGE)

Correlation Systems Ltd - Israel

√√ √√

Digital Alias-free Signal Processing

University of Westminster √√ √√

Protein Molecule Simulation using Autodock

University of Westminster √√ √√

E-Marketplace Model Integrated with Logistics (EMMIL)

SZTAKI √√ √√

13

Applications ported by EDGeS

ApplicationApplication OrganisationOrganisation Runs on Runs on Desktop Desktop GridGrid

Runs on Runs on EGEE EGEE (EDGes VO)(EDGes VO)

Anti-cancer Drug Design (CancerGrid)

SZTAKI √√ √√Cellular Automata based Laser Dynamics (CALD)

University of Seville and University of Westminster

√√ √√

Signal and Image Processing using GT4 Tray

Forschungszentrum Karlsruhe √√

Analysis of Genotype Data (Plink)

Atos Origin √√

14

Applications ported by EDGeS

ApplicationApplication OrganisationOrganisation Runs on Runs on Desktop Desktop GridGrid

Runs on Runs on EGEE EGEE (EDGes VO)(EDGes VO)

Distributed Audio Retrieval using TRIANA(DART)

Cardiff University √√ √√

Fusion Plasma Application (ISDEP)

BIFI √√3-D Video Rendering using Blender

University of Westminster √√

Profiling Hospitals in the UK based on Patient Readmission Statistics

University of Westminster √√

15RI-211727 NA3

version: 1.0IntroductionAuthor: Ad Emmen

NA1: MoUs with other NA1: MoUs with other projectsprojects

Signed MoU with EGEE IIISigned MoU with EGEE IIIJointly select EGEE applications that should be migrated to EDGeS

Collaboration in porting these appls to EDGeS

EGEE support for the establishment and operation of the EDGeS VO

Organizing joint events (summer school, user forum meetings)

Signed MoU with EELA-2Signed MoU with EELA-2

Prepared MoUs with Prepared MoUs with IberCivis DG

SEE-GRID-SCI

Univ. of Houston (Virtual Prairie DG)

15

16

SummarySummary• EDGeS connects EDGeS connects

– BOINC or XtremWeb DGs – and gLite based SGs

• EDGeS is an open infrastructure:EDGeS is an open infrastructure: – Any BOINC or XtremWeb DG can join– Any gLite based SG can join

• Any EGEE user can access EDGeSAny EGEE user can access EDGeS• Any EGEE VO can be extended with DGs Any EGEE VO can be extended with DGs

based on EDGeS bridge technologybased on EDGeS bridge technology• EDGeS helps any EGEE user community in EDGeS helps any EGEE user community in

porting their applications into EDGeSporting their applications into EDGeS

17

For more information please visit the EDGeS Website:

Join the EDGeS User & Industry Forum here!

http://www.edges-grid.eu/

Please contact us if you need support in porting your application to EDGeS!

Email: [email protected]

Thank you for your Thank you for your attention …attention …

Anyquestions?